Key Ingredients and Their Benefits
Adivasi hair oil is composed of several potent herbs and natural extracts known for their favorable effects on hair wellness:
Bhringraj: Often referred to as the "king of herbs" for hair, Bhringraj is thought to promote hair growth, strengthen hair follicles, and prevent premature graying.
Brahmi: This herb is known to nourish the scalp, strengthen capillary, and improve blood flow, which can result in reduced hair fall and enhanced hair growth.
Amla (Indian Gooseberry): Rich in vitamin C and anti-oxidants, Amla strengthens hair follicles, avoids dandruff, and includes appeal to the hair.
Coconut Oil: Known for its deep conditioning properties, coconut oil permeates the hair shaft, reducing protein loss and providing moisture to dry hair.
Aloe Vera: With its soothing and moisturizing properties, Aloe Vera helps maintain the pH balance of the scalp, reduces dandruff, and promotes healthy and balanced hair growth.
Kapoor (Camphor): Camphor has antimicrobial properties that can help in treating scalp infections and reducing itchiness, promoting a healthier scalp setting.
These ingredients work synergistically to address various hair concerns, making Adivasi hair oil a comprehensive remedy for those seeking natural hair care remedies.

How to Use Adivasi Hair Oil
To maximize the benefits of Adivasi hair oil, comply with these actions:
Application: Take a percentage of oil in your palm and warm it by massaging your hands together. Gently massage therapy it into your scalp using round activities, making sure also circulation.
Massage therapy: Continue massaging for 5-10 minutes to enhance blood circulation Adivasi herbal hair oil to the hair follicles.
Saturating Period: Leave the oil on for at the very least 2 hours, or preferably overnight, to enable deep penetration into the scalp and hair shafts.
Laundering: Wash your hair with a light, sulfate-free hair shampoo to get rid of the oil. You might need to shampoo twice to guarantee all residue is gotten rid of.
Frequency: For ideal outcomes, use the oil 2-3 times a week continually.
